What the Orange Matte 231 Is
Model 231 is the classic regular-size Zippo case dressed in a plain orange matte finish with no logo or design, so the color does all the talking. The case is solid brass under an electrostatically applied matte powder-coat, and it measures 2.25 in tall by 1.5 in deep by 0.5 in wide and weighs about 0.18 lbs, so it sits flat and light in a pocket. Open it and you get the unmistakable Zippo click and the all-metal windproof insert that has defined the brand since 1932.

Windproof Flame, Built to Be Refilled for Life
The 231 uses the same windproof chimney design Zippo is known for, which shelters the flame so it holds up against a gust instead of blowing out. It is fully refillable and rebuildable, which is the point: instead of tossing it, you top it off with Zippo premium lighter fluid, swap in replacement flints when the spark gets weak, and fit a replacement wick once or twice a year. Fuel evaporates even when the lighter sits unused, so most Guests refill every several days of regular use. To fill it, lift the insert out of the case, turn it over, lift the felt pad, and slowly saturate the packing until it is damp, then reassemble.
Zippo's Lifetime Guarantee, Explained Honestly
The lifetime guarantee is Zippo’s, not the shop’s: it works or Zippo fixes it free. If the mechanism ever fails, you send the lighter to Zippo and they repair it free of charge under that guarantee. El Paso Smoke Shops sells you the lighter and helps you keep it running with fuel, flints, and wicks, but the free repair is performed by Zippo. The guarantee covers the working mechanism, not the cosmetic matte finish, so normal color wear or scratches are part of a well-used lighter’s character rather than a defect.

How often do I need to replace the flint and wick on a Zippo 231?
For a regular user, the flint usually needs swapping every few weeks once the spark gets weak, and the wick is typically trimmed and then replaced once or twice a year. Both are quick to do yourself, and we stock the parts: pick up replacement flints and a replacement wick so the 231 keeps lighting for years.
How long does the fuel last in a Zippo before it needs a refill?
Lighter fluid evaporates even when the lighter sits unused, so most Guests find they refill every several days of regular use rather than waiting for it to run dry. A good habit is to top it off before you head out for the day so it lights first try. Refilling takes under a minute once you have the fuel on hand.
